Cheese Puffs Recipe

Ingredients:

1 cup water
1/2 cup butter
1/4 tsp salt
1 cup flour
4 eggs
3/4 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1-2 T sesame seeds

Directions:

Heat water, butter, and salt to boiling. Stir in flour. Cook, stirring constantly until mixture is smooth and almost cleans side of pan. Remove from heat. Add eggs one at a time beating well after each. Beat in 1/2 cup of cheese. Drop 1 T of dough one inch apart onto greased baking sheet. Sprinkle with remaining cheese and sesame seeds.

Bake until puffs are firm and golden brown (25-35 minutes). Pierce top of each puff with knife and bake another five minutes.
